On Sat, Dec 28, 2024 at 10:49:35AM -0800, Yury Norov wrote:
> A loop based on cpumask_next_wrap() opencodes the dedicated macro
> for_each_online_cpu_wrap(). Using the macro allows to avoid setting
> bits affinity mask more than once when stride >= num_online_cpus.
> 
> This also helps to drop cpumask handling code in the caller function.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Yury Norov <yury.no...@gmail.com>
> ---
>  drivers/net/ethernet/ibm/ibmvnic.c | 17 ++++++++++-------
>  1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/ibm/ibmvnic.c 
> b/drivers/net/ethernet/ibm/ibmvnic.c
> index e95ae0d39948..4cfd90fb206b 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/ethernet/ibm/ibmvnic.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/ibm/ibmvnic.c
> @@ -234,11 +234,16 @@ static int ibmvnic_set_queue_affinity(struct 
> ibmvnic_sub_crq_queue *queue,
>               (*stragglers)--;
>       }
>       /* atomic write is safer than writing bit by bit directly */
> -     for (i = 0; i < stride; i++) {
> -             cpumask_set_cpu(*cpu, mask);
> -             *cpu = cpumask_next_wrap(*cpu, cpu_online_mask,
> -                                      nr_cpu_ids, false);
> +     for_each_online_cpu_wrap(i, *cpu) {
> +             if (!stride--)
> +                     break;
> +             cpumask_set_cpu(i, mask);
>       }
> +
> +     /* For the next queue we start from the first unused CPU in this queue 
> */
> +     if (i < nr_cpu_ids)
> +             *cpu = i + 1;
> +
This should read '*cpu = i'. Since the loop breaks after incrementing i.
Thanks!
